When the NASCAR Cup Series contests the crown jewel Coca-Cola 600 on May 24th, William Byron will have a special patriotic Liberty University paint scheme for the Memorial Day Weekend event.

Liberty University revealed the scheme on Twitter on Tuesday.

The special scheme will honor the fallen United States soldier Sgt. Robert Billings, who was an alumni of Liberty University.

Byron won three races in the recent eNASCAR iRacing Pro Invitational Series, which was run during the COVID-19 lockdown of the sport.

Byron, who is still searching for his first real-world NASCAR Cup Series victory, sits 19th in the 2020 point standings, with one top-10 finish after four races.
